MSP430G2553IPW28 is a 16-bit ultra-low-power MSP430 microcontroller with 16KB Flash and 512B RAM, running up to 16MHz. Features 10-channel 10-bit ADC, hardware multiplier, and multiple timers. Ideal for battery-powered sensing and IoT edge applications. Available in 28-pin TSSOP package worldwide.

Key Features

  • 16-bit MSP430 CPU core running up to 16MHz with ultra-low-power operation
  • 16KB in-system programmable Flash with 512B RAM
  • 10-channel 10-bit ADC with integrated temperature sensor
  • Hardware multiplier for efficient math operations
  • 28-pin TSSOP package with wide operating voltage range 1.8V–3.6V

Applications

The MSP430G2553IPW28 is widely used in battery-powered sensing applications such as portable medical devices, environmental monitors, and industrial sensors where low power consumption is critical. Its integrated ADC and hardware multiplier make it suitable for smart metering, wireless sensor nodes, and IoT edge devices. The TSSOP package and broad voltage range also make it a popular choice for wearable electronics and compact embedded control systems.

Frequently Asked Questions

What is the maximum clock frequency of the MSP430G2553IPW28?

The MSP430G2553IPW28 supports a maximum CPU clock frequency of 16MHz using its internal digitally controlled oscillator (DCO). It also supports an external 32.768kHz crystal for real-time clock applications, making it flexible for both performance and low-power use cases.

What are the key peripherals included in the MSP430G2553IPW28?

The MSP430G2553IPW28 includes a 10-channel 10-bit ADC with built-in temperature sensor, two 16-bit timers (Timer_A and Timer_B), a hardware multiplier, USI and USCI communication interfaces supporting SPI, I2C, and UART, and up to 24 GPIO pins in the 28-pin TSSOP package.

What are common applications for the MSP430G2553IPW28?

This microcontroller is commonly used in battery-powered applications such as portable medical monitors, wireless sensor nodes, smart meters, industrial sensor interfaces, and wearable devices. Its ultra-low-power modes (as low as 0.1µA in LPM4) make it ideal for energy-harvesting and coin-cell powered designs.

Is the MSP430G2553IPW28 compatible with the LaunchPad development kit?

Yes, the MSP430G2553IPW28 is fully compatible with the Texas Instruments MSP-EXP430G2ET LaunchPad development kit. It fits the DIP socket adapter and supports programming via the onboard eZ-FET debug interface using Code Composer Studio or Energia IDE.

What is the operating voltage range of the MSP430G2553IPW28?

The MSP430G2553IPW28 operates over a supply voltage range of 1.8V to 3.6V, making it compatible with standard 3.3V systems and suitable for direct battery operation from two AA or AAA cells without a voltage regulator.

About Texas Instruments

Texas Instruments (TI) is a global semiconductor company headquartered in Dallas, Texas. TI designs and manufactures analog and embedded processing chips used in industrial, automotive, consumer, communications, and enterprise systems.
